Start your academic journey with the Mark Grosjean Postdoctoral Fellowship in Political Science at the University of Calgary, featuring a significant annual stipend for research.
This biennial fellowship is recognized as one of the largest in Canada and is open to both Canadian and International applicants. Set within the esteemed Department of Political Science, this two-year fellowship supports innovative research and offers CAD$70,000 each year along with a $6,000 research stipend. Opportunities for teaching and applying for Canadian Federal Government grants further enhance this fellowship.
